Transaction fea598fd08a302df8287d0d89b3184228a768b62cc2da315ac01abe44eca287a
1 Input
1 Output
-
fea598fd08a302df8287d0d89b3184228a768b62cc2da315ac01abe44eca287a:0
- value
- 1836290
- script pubkey
- OP_0 OP_PUSHBYTES_20 740f77499df5263a32bd2afcc28ff2d6375feeae
- address
- bc1qws8hwjva75nr5v4a9t7v9rlj6cm4lm4wtwqgrn